Plot

In the dark yet gripping thriller, Savage Salvation, Shelby John, a young man who has finally found happiness through his impending marriage to his fiancée, Ruby Red. After years of struggling with addiction, they are eager to leave their troubled past behind and start anew in a small, close-knit community. Ruby, though still battling her demons, seems to have found a path towards sobriety and is finally beginning to flourish, inspiring Shelby to do the same. Together, they see a hopeful future, one that is filled with promise and the love that they share. But that's all taken away from Shelby the moment he discovers Ruby's lifeless body on the porch of their home. At first, he's consumed by grief and despair, the weight of his world crumbling beneath his feet. As he stands there, staring at Ruby's lifeless form, he's filled with an overwhelming sense of anger, a burning rage that threatens to consume him whole. It hits him, the devastating realization that her final moments were orchestrated by the very people who they thought they could trust. The dealers, the ones who promised Ruby a quick fix, a fleeting high, ultimately ended up taking her away from him. Shelby's initial sadness and sense of loss quickly give way to a vengeful fury. He becomes determined to make those responsible for Ruby's death pay, to mete out the kind of justice that the law seems incapable of providing. Armed with nothing but a nail gun, his bare hands, and a fierce determination to wreak havoc on the town's underbelly, he sets his sights on Coyote, the notorious crime lord who has been supplying Ruby's addiction. As Shelby begins his rampage, the small town where they live is suddenly plunged into chaos. The residents, initially unaware of what's happening, are slowly awakened to the realization that someone is running amok, meting out his own twisted brand of justice. The local law enforcement, initially slow to react, soon find themselves in a desperate bid to keep up with the unpredictable and vengeful Shelby. Sheriff Church, a well-meaning but somewhat ineffectual lawman, must navigate a complex web of loyalty, duty, and personal risk, as he strives to put an end to Shelby's rampage before it's too late.
